# Cartagena's Gran Malecón del Mar to open first 2 km on October 15

Cartagena Mayor Dumek Turbay announced that the first two kilometers of the Gran Malecón del Mar seaside promenade will open on 15 October 2025. [^1]

Dumek Turbay, mayor of Cartagena, said that Playa Azul, a previously less-visited beach in the De la Virgen y Turística locality, will become one of the preferred beaches after integral recovery of its public space and new offerings for residents and tourists. [^2]

The Gran Malecón del Mar is a new coastal corridor in Cartagena located between La Boquilla and the access to the Túnel de Crespo, in the De la Virgen y Turística locality, and includes Playa Azul. [^3]

The full six-kilometer transformation of the coastal border is scheduled to be completed and delivered in June 2027. [^4]

The initial opening covers the corridor between La Boquilla and the Crespo Tunnel access, including the Playa Azul sector. [^5]

The project includes pedestrian paths, public rest areas, parking, gastronomic spaces, public restrooms, and a Tourist Attention Center. [^6]

The District plans to complete the full 6-kilometer project by June 2027. [^7]
